Ostr. Berlin P. 12613   (More information about the Object)
Publication No. Lit
Modern Title Notizen (?)
Summary rests of verse or prose and of an account written by five different hands, mention of pastophoroi (?), possible mention of Aeschylus and of a fragment of his works
